1f4f119b1e Capability quota accounting and trading
This patch mirrors the accounting and trading scheme that Genode employs
for physical memory to the accounting of capability allocations.

Capability quotas must now be explicitly assigned to subsystems by
specifying a 'caps=<amount>' attribute to init's start nodes.
Analogously to RAM quotas, cap quotas can be traded between clients and
servers as part of the session protocol. The capability budget of each
component is maintained by the component's corresponding PD session at
core.

At the current stage, the accounting is applied to RPC capabilities,
signal-context capabilities, and dataspace capabilities. Capabilities
that are dynamically allocated via core's CPU and TRACE service are not
yet covered. Also, the capabilities allocated by resource multiplexers
outside of core (like nitpicker) must be accounted by the respective
servers, which is not covered yet.

If a component runs out of capabilities, core's PD service prints a
warning to the log. To observe the consumption of capabilities per
component in detail, the PD service is equipped with a diagnostic
mode, which can be enabled via the 'diag' attribute in the target
node of init's routing rules. E.g., the following route enables the
diagnostic mode for the PD session of the "timer" component:

  <default-route>
    <service name="PD" unscoped_label="timer">
      <parent diag="yes"/>
    </service>
    ...
  </default-route>

For subsystems based on a sub-init instance, init can be configured
to report the capability-quota information of its subsystems by
adding the attribute 'child_caps="yes"' to init's '<report>'
config node. Init's own capability quota can be reported by adding
the attribute 'init_caps="yes"'.

5a468919bb base: new session-creation helper types
This patch augments the existing session/session.h with useful types for
the session creation:

* The new 'Insufficient_ram_quota' and 'Insufficient_cap_quota'
  exceptions are meant to supersede the old 'Quota_exceeded' exception
  of the 'Parent' and 'Root' interfaces.

* The 'Session::Resources' struct subsumes the information about the
  session quota provided by the client.

* The boolean 'Session::Diag' type will allow sessions to operate in a
  diagnostic mode.

* The existing 'Session_label' is not also available under the alias
  'Session::Label'.

* A few helper functions ease the extraction of typed session arguments
  from the session-argument string.

1fde4d638c init: service forwarding
This patch equips init with the ability to act as a server that forwards
session requests to its children. Session requests can be routed
depending of the requested service type and the session label
originating from init's parent.

The feature is configured by one or multiple <service> nodes hosted in
init's <config> node. The routing policy is selected by via the regular
server-side policy-selection mechanism, for example:

<config>
  ...
  <service name="LOG">
    <policy label="noux">
      <child name="terminal_log" label="important"/>
    </policy>
    <default-policy> <child name="nitlog"/> </default-policy>
  </service>
  ...
</config>

Each policy node must have a <child> sub node, which denotes name of the
server with the 'name' attribute. The optional 'label' attribute defines
the session label presented to the server, analogous to how the
rewriting of session labels works in session routes. If not specified,
the client-provided label is presented to the server as is.
